Transaction 43e14bfc7846a5e0d393cf719c3dd8448f6409f4520ca8a438fb66a14edfc0c7

104 Input
2 Outputs
  • 43e14bfc7846a5e0d393cf719c3dd8448f6409f4520ca8a438fb66a14edfc0c7:0
  • value  1000271
    address  3NHwR9ZrxcwjCwnzQVzpXKrUEqgo8V5h3K
  • 43e14bfc7846a5e0d393cf719c3dd8448f6409f4520ca8a438fb66a14edfc0c7:1
  • value  3000000000
    address  16KfKU3dhkZTTXvxwAtdkn27rcV1mjpj2h